Company Description
Hudson IT Consulting LLC is a woman service-disabled-veteran-owned technology solutions provider specializing in cybersecurity, IT infrastructure, and managed services. Based in Texas and supporting clients across the U.S., we deliver secure, scalable technology solutions for small businesses, enterprises, and government partners. Our team combines extensive experience with a commitment to solving technology challenges and building strong client relationships. We specialize in services such as cybersecurity engineering, network infrastructure design, cloud migration, and more, tailored to protect and optimize client systems.
Role Description
This is a contract role for a Cloud Engineer located on-site in San Antonio, TX, Washington D.C., or remote. The Cloud Engineer will be responsible for designing, implementing, and managing cloud-based infrastructure, ensuring its security and efficiency. Daily tasks include cloud service deployment, monitoring performance, troubleshooting issues, and optimizing cloud environments. The role also involves collaborating with other IT professionals, conducting research on new cloud technologies, and maintaining compliance with industry standards.
Qualifications
β’ Proficiency in designing and managing cloud-based infrastructure
β’ Experience with cloud service deployment and monitoring
β’ Strong troubleshooting and optimization skills
β’ Knowledge of compliance standards such as NIST and HIPAA
β’ Excellent collaboration and communication skills
β’ Ability to stay updated with new cloud technologies
β’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, IT, or related field
β’ Cloud certification (AWS, Azure, or GCP) is a plus
